Output 02cc17cf4366fe75f6afb36404f6778200baab19ca2ea33cd5b0f2bef8465b0c:1

value
409900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c42754075f474c6bc0b2e5582cb5d6e663e9dde OP_EQUAL
address
3A6qhmxdmcay7vsAaNc3wxwpb6ReWuUmKZ
transaction
02cc17cf4366fe75f6afb36404f6778200baab19ca2ea33cd5b0f2bef8465b0c
confirmations
93266
spent
true